Santander Bank provides a variety of financial services to individuals, small businesses, and large corporations in the United States. Its offerings include savings and checking accounts, loans, credit cards, and investment products. The bank also has specialized services through Santander Investment Services and insurance products via Santander Securities LLC. Santander stands out from its competitors by focusing on community growth, committing $13.6 billion to support initiatives like the 'Cultivate Small Business' program, which aids early-stage entrepreneurs, especially from underrepresented groups. The bank generates revenue through interest on loans, service fees, and commissions, while promoting responsible banking practices and financial education. Santander's goal is to empower individuals and businesses, enhance community prosperity, and provide comprehensive financial solutions.
